Post by unclejoe on May 24, 2015 14:49:05 GMT -5
How do they know to come? Do they just see u and come or do you call them They're pretty used to a schedule by now. Morning and evening feedings. Sometimes they will float around near our bank all day, but they have access to 3 ponds. We don't get every turtle every time, but we have regulars. We've only seen Momma and Sheldon, regulars for almost 3 years, a couple times this spring. We suspect Momma doesn't like crowds and may even be jealous. She used to be Old Faithful, never missing a feeding. But she disappears for 2-3 months during winter. This year it was over 4 months. We think she and Sheldon, her beau, have moved to the small pond on the other side of the house. We haven't tried feeding any terps in that pond. Every time we try, whatever terps are there go under.
